How to download animations: if you are using WINDOWS
SYSTEM.
1. Go to www.webdeveloper.com/animations/
(or type in free animated gifs in your search engine) My favorite is Google.com
2. Right click on the animation that you like.
3. Click on SAVE IMAGE as...from that menu you will be able to rename the animation and save it on your computer in whatever directory you want.
4. When you get back to the message board, down at the bottom you will see Browse. Click on that and retrieve your animation.
5. You will NOT see the animation until you post your message...
If you are using a Macintosh computer, put your mouse cursor over the animation, then hold the mouse button down for a few seconds and you will see a popup menu...Select the Save Images as... from that menu and you will be able to rename the animation and save it on your computer in whatever directory you want...
